quant
-
[Python] 2022 3Q 미국주식 퀀트 분석하기Programming 2022. 12. 10. 14:17
퀀트 분석에 필요한 데이터를 호출하는 함수 중 일부가 작동하지 않아 수정하는 내용을 지난 포스팅에서 다뤘었다. 수정한 코드로 22년 3분기 데이터를 정리했고, 오늘은 몇 가지 퀀트 전략을 적용한 결과를 살펴보려고 한다. 나스닥 상장 기업을 대상으로 기존 전략대로 1) Graham, 2) NCAV, 3) 3P Combo, 4) PBR + GP/A 기법을 적용했다. 3P Combo 와 PBR + GP/A 전략은 rank 값을 반환하기 때문에 상위 50개만 추려냈다. (*22년 9월 이후 실적이 업데이트된 기업을 대상으로 분석함) 필터링된 기업들의 sector 와 industry 를 요약해보면 아래의 표와 같다. 현재 경제 상황과 맞아떨어지게 finance 분야가 주로 나타나는 것을 알 수 있다. Sector..
-
[Python] 퀀트 투자 기법 적용 결과 (한국편)Programming 2022. 9. 17. 11:00
퀀트 투자 기법 적용하기 (미국편) 에서 다루었던 동일한 기법을 적용할 거다. 미국편에서는 기법을 적용하면서 데이터 전처리까지 같이 설명하는 식이었는데, 한국편에서는 데이터를 수집할 때 이미 처리를 해서 가져왔기 때문에 기법만 적용하는 식으로 정리할까 한다. 기법도 이미 미국편을 참고하면 함수화되어 있어, 이번 포스팅에서는 함수 적용 후 결과를 살펴보자. [미국편] [Python] 퀀트 투자 기법 적용하기 Part 1. (미국편) 지난 포스팅에서 yahoo finance 에서 미국 주식 데이터를 긁어오는 내용을 다뤘었다. 이번 포스팅에서는 퀀트 기법에 적용해보기 위해, 어떤 데이터들을 먼저 수집해야하는지를 다뤄보자. 우선 적 thisiswhoiam.tistory.com [Python] 퀀트 투자 기법 적..
-
[Python] naver finance 에서 원하는 정보 긁어오기 Part 2. (한국편)Programming 2022. 9. 15. 07:52
지난 포스팅에서 naver finance 에서 제공하는 "Financial Summary" 정보를 크롤링하는 법을 다뤘었다. 그럼 이번에는 크롤링한 데이터에서 우리가 필요한 정보를 추출하고, 만일 원하는 데이터가 없다면 다른 곳에서 추가로 크롤링하는 방법을 다뤄보자. 우선 우리가 필요한 정보를 다시 상기시켜보자. 아래 표에서 추가로 정리해보면 11개로 정리할 수 있다. PER(배), PBR(배), 시가총액, 매출액, 유동자산, 부채총계, 자본총계, ROA(%), 당기 순이익, 매출총이익, 자산총액 Measures naver finance 에 matching naver finance tab 적용 기법 PER PER(배) 기업현황 NCAV, 3P Combo PBR PBR(배) 기업현황 Graham, 3P C..